On Wed, 14 Jul 2010, Ed W wrote:
> Hi, my network connection looks like 500Kbits with a round trip
> latency of perhaps 1s+ (it's a satellite link).

Last time I dealt with such stuff (hundreds of VSATs across the whole
country, arriving at a Satellite Base Station), you absolutely had to use
protocol enhancement proxies in the SBS AND in the VSAT clients to get good
performance for typical end-user Internet usage. This was a few years ago,
but it probably hasn't changed much. I don't recall what proprietary stuff
was used for the proxy, but...

http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Performance_Enhancing_Proxy
http://sourceforge.net/projects/pepsal/

A Google search for pepsal will return a link to a PDF explaining the
design. Maybe that could be of some help for you?
